本文档是关于 LaTeX 中 Beamer 文档类的使用,特别是关于如何在演示文稿中使用 `\againframe` 命令来重复和扩展幻灯片内容的详细说明。
在 Beamer 中,`\againframe` 是一个非常有用的命令,它允许你在演示文稿的不同位置重复已经定义过的帧内容。这在你需要在主讲部分展示一些内容,然后在附录或后续部分添加更多细节时特别有用。这个命令的基本语法是:
`\againframe<⟨overlay specification⟩>[<⟨default overlay specification⟩>][⟨options⟩]{⟨name⟩}`
这里的 `<⟨overlay specification⟩>` 可以用来控制哪些叠层(或幻灯片)在重复时显示,而 `<⟨default overlay specification⟩>` 是如果未在原始帧中指定时的默认叠层规则。`⟨options⟩` 可以用来传递额外的帧选项,`⟨name⟩` 是之前通过 `label=⟨name⟩` 选项定义的帧的标签。
例如,以下代码展示了 `\againframe` 的使用方法:
```latex
\frame<1-2>[label=myframe]
{
\begin{itemize}
\item<alert@1> 第一个主题。
\item<alert@2> 第二个主题。
\item<alert@3> 第三个主题。
\end{itemize}
}
\frame
{
一些解释第二个主题的额外内容。
}
\againframe<3>{myframe}
```
这段代码会产生四张幻灯片:前两张显示第一个和第二个主题,第三张显示额外的解释,第四张则重复了第一个帧,但只显示第三个主题。
Beamer 文档类提供了一种创建专业且动态的演示文稿的方式。通过使用不同的叠层规则,你可以控制在不同幻灯片上显示的内容,从而实现动画效果。在提供的示例中,Euklid of Alexandria 使用 Beamer 创建了一个关于素数的证明,通过列出步骤并逐步展示,使观众能更清晰地理解证明过程。
此外,Beamer 还支持自定义样式和主题,使得演示文稿的外观可以按照个人需求进行调整。在实际使用时,可以根据需要引用不同的包,添加标题页、页脚、logo 或其他元素,以增强演示文稿的专业性。
总结来说,Beamer 是 LaTeX 的一个强大工具,它允许用户创建交互性和动态性的演示文稿。通过熟练掌握 `\frame` 和 `\againframe` 等命令,你可以有效地组织和展示复杂的信息,同时保持文稿的清晰和专业。